How much does it cost to rent an apartment in 02136?
| Bedroom | Average Price | Cheapest Price | Highest Price |
|---|---|---|---|
| 02136 Studio Apartments | $2,271 | $1,483 | $2,750 |
| 02136 1 Bedroom Apartments | $2,822 | $1,075 | $3,558 |
| 02136 2 Bedroom Apartments | $3,286 | $1,951 | $4,742 |
| 02136 3 Bedroom Apartments | $4,132 | $2,750 | $6,300 |
| 02136 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,585 | $3,000 | $3,800 |

Frequently Asked Questions about the 02136 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 02136?
There are currently 30 Studio Apartments in 02136 with rent ranges from $1,483 to $2,750 with an average price of $2,271.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 02136 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 02136 ranges from $1,075 to $3,558 with an average monthly rent of $2,822.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 02136 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 02136 range from $1,951 to $4,742.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,286.
How expensive are 02136 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 34 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 02136 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$2,750 to $6,300 - averaging $4,132 for the location.
